Welcome to on-call for the Wrenfall crash pipeline! Crashes from the Pippet mobile app flow through the symbolicator into the triage queue. If symbolication stalls, it's usually the dSYM store's sealed index. Restart the worker first; if that doesn't clear it, you'll need to unseal the index manually. Use the recovery passphrase written directly below this line.

recovery phrase for fajeg-kawep: druix-gorius-briax-ulaeth-fraox-lammir-pelox-jormir-pelwyn-julir

## Onboarding: Websocket compression on Lanternsock

Our gateway, Lanternsock, supports permessage-deflate, but we disable it for small high-frequency frames: the CPU cost and context-takeover memory outweigh bandwidth savings below roughly 600 bytes. Larger telemetry batches do benefit, so compression is negotiated per-channel. Before experimenting, read the channel config doc and test against the staging gateway only. Staging requires authentication on connect; the key for the staging gateway is below.

API key for hadup-kahof: vxb2-7s

Subject: New Subscription Tier — Briefing Before Launch

Team,

We launch the Meridian Plus tier on the first of next month. It sits between Standard and Enterprise, priced at a 40% premium over Standard, bundling the Skyloft analytics module and priority support. Branch managers: train front-line staff this week, update signage, and do not discount below list during the launch window. Pilot results from the Greywick branch were strong — 11% upgrade rate. The commercial intent behind this tier is summarised in the note below.

board note of yahig-bafog: Zorvanek Partners plans to lower the Jorox list price by 61.2 percent in October. The pricing group signed off on a budget of $141.0 million for Project Gormir. The renewal with Olidorax Group closes at $453.7 million a year, 11.6 percent below the last contract. Project Casok slips by six weeks because of the tooling delay.